Improving KPIs at Kia Slovakia using Mentalytics focus training

Kia Slovakia performed a pilot with Mentalytics focus training with good results. They will now evaluate how the focus training could be implemented in their organization. The goal is to improve KPIs at production and increase well-being of their operators.
Kia Motors in Slovakia looked for a focus training product that could help them identify and improve the mental well-being of their production operators such as stress and lack of focus. The goal is to improve quality of life for the production operators and thus quality in production. For this purpose, they tested multiple products during spring 2020. Focus Mentalytics became the clear choice.

“We searched for gamified focus and stress reducing training games. I asked around and it was clear that Mentalytics is the primary leader with products I was looking for” says Vladimíra Sarvašová Mwazighe, Manager and Head of Education and Training at Kia Slovakia s.r.o.

Mentalytics product offering, Focus Mentalytics, consists of the Platform, the Training Module, and the Headband. The EEG headband has sensors that measure the electrical signals from the brain, e.g., focus. EEG has been used within clinical medicine since the 1960s. It is the technique used in scientific studies related to focus. Mentalytics was one of the first companies in the world using the technique for commercial products.

The software helps users train and improve their focus while providing deep analysis of their progress. The goal of the training is to get a better understanding and thus gain control of one’s focus.

“Mentalytics provides immediate nonverbal feedback to the trainee on his/hers actual well-being, what works and what could be changed. So simple and straightforward for desired result improvement” says Marek Kozárik, Shift Leader Assembly Kia Slovakia s.r.o.

To use Focus Mentalytics, you put on the EEG headband, connect it via Bluetooth, log in to the platform and launch the training module; a futuristic racing game that responds to the player’s focus in real time. After approximately ten minutes of training, you return to the platform and analyze the results. Through years of experience Mentalytics has developed a training program that spans over 30 days, where the goal is to ensure a positive outcome for the user.

“After successful result of neuroscience-based stress and work life balance development training we have decided to pilot 30Dayschallenge with Mentalytics in production and the result is very pleasing, 35% improvement of quality miss faults in average following 3 months. This result was measured during the worst days of pandemic Covid 19 crisis. We plan to test furthermore and give feedback to Mentalytics helping them develop the focus program for our production operators.” says Vladimíra Sarvašová Mwazighe.

The platform also provides a connection between focus and various (self-estimated) health parameters which brings additional info to the coach/team manager about the well-being of the person.

“We were also analysing the impact of shift rotation on production workers. It has opened our eyes to several factors directly on the production line where we acted with immediate issue solutions. This product is an eye opener for each production leader as you see results directly on the spot. Wellbeing of production operators is a key element to their results and their internal wellbeing” says Marek Kozárik.

With these excellent results, Kia will now further evaluate how Focus Mentalytics can be implemented at Production shop floors.

“To be able to implement and use our products in such a large organization as Kia is an excellent opportunity for us to display the benefits of focus training whilst also having a direct positive impact on the welfare of the users” says Charlie Ohlén, CEO Mentalytics

Mentalytics AB is a Swedish Neurotech company, founded in 2002. The company has been industry leading in commercial EEG since its foundation. Their flagship product Mindball has been sold all over the world and has had more than 10 million people play it.

Mentalytics currently works with their new software-related product offering where it helps factory operators, sports athletes, and students, to train and improve their focus in order to increase performance in their relevant fields.
